Claire Kenefick

PhD Science 
Recipient of the 2023 Dr Betty Elliott Horticulture Scholarship

"This scholarship will allow me to conduct a field experiment to understand the minimum depth of crushed concrete growing media required to support healthy plant growth. Without this funding, I could not conduct this experiment that will allow us to make naturalistic plantings more sustainable."
